Default touch up paint

hey, i have a camper shell on my truck, and i am going to take it off in a few days. i bought some touch up paint, because i know that i am going to need it, due to the rubber from the shell wearing on the truck. what i want to know is, what can i do to make the touch up paint, and the existing paint to blend best. the truck is a 98' so the paint should look different from the touch up paint since the trucks existing paint is a bit older, what do you guys suggest i do to get the best results? thanks.

I took my cap off a couple months ago and had the same issue. The only difference was only my clear coat came off in spots. I decided to go with a tonneau cover which covered the rails where the clear coat came off... just a suggestion. Another idea is to coat the bed rails with Herculiner. I did that to one of my Dakota's...looked great and kept the rails from further being scratched up.

Mine did the same, I just bought a set of Bed Rail Covers. The kind that stick on with double sided tape. Put them on and it looks good again. I got mine on Ebay for about 20 bucks.

Got some touch up paint from Advanced Auto for the little rock chips on the hood and fenders. My Dad owned a Body Shop and I used to watch him touch up little dings like this using a match stim. I tried it and it worked great.
